MCQ
What is the oxidation state of central atom in $\ce{Ca[PtCl_4​]}\ ?$
  • A
    $1$
  • $2$
  • C
    $3$
  • D
    $4$

Answer

Correct option: B.
$2$
$\mathrm{Ca}\left[\mathrm{PtCl}_4\right] \Leftrightarrow \mathrm{Ca}^{+2}[\mathrm{PtCl} 4]^{2-}$
$\text { Take }[\mathrm{PtCl} 4]^{2-} \text {. Central atom }=\mathrm{Pt} \text {. }$
Let $x$ be the oxidation no. of $\ce{Pt},$
$\ce{Cl}$ oxidation no. is $−1.$
$x + 4(−1) = −2$
$x − 4 = −2$
$x = 2$
